The Steinskaregga ( Norwegian for Steinschartenback ) is a snow-free mountain ridge in Queen Maud Land in East Antarctica . In the Kurzegebirge it rises immediately north of the Steinskaret saddle .
Norwegian cartographers mapped the formation based on aerial photographs and measurements of the Third Norwegian Antarctic Expedition (1956–1960) and gave it a descriptive name.
